First and foremost, it's important to understand just how cold frigid temps can get. In general, any temperature below 32 degrees Fahrenheit (0 degrees Celsius) can be considered frigid, but in some areas, temperatures can drop well below that. When frigid temps hit, it's not uncommon to see temperatures in the single digits or even below zero. These extreme temperatures can pose serious risks to our health and safety, which is why it's crucial to take measures to protect ourselves.
One of the biggest risks associated with frigid temps is hypothermia, a condition in which the body's core temperature drops below normal levels. Hypothermia can be life-threatening if not treated promptly, so it's important to recognize the signs and symptoms. These can include shivering, confusion, drowsiness, slurred speech, and loss of coordination. If you suspect someone is experiencing hypothermia, seek medical attention immediately.
In addition to hypothermia, frigid temps can also increase the risk of frostbite, a condition in which the skin and underlying tissues freeze. Frostbite most commonly affects the fingers, toes, nose, and ears, and can lead to permanent tissue damage or even amputation. To prevent frostbite, it's essential to cover exposed skin with warm clothing and avoid prolonged exposure to the cold.
So why do frigid temps occur in the first place? There are a few factors at play. In some cases, frigid temps are simply a result of cold air masses moving into an area. When this happens, temperatures can drop rapidly and stay low for days or even weeks. Other times, frigid temps are caused by a phenomenon known as the polar vortex, which occurs when a low-pressure system forms over the Arctic and sends cold air southward.

One of the most important things you can do to prepare for frigid temps is to dress appropriately. This means wearing several layers of warm clothing, including a hat, gloves, and a scarf to cover your face and neck. It's also important to wear waterproof boots and thick socks to keep your feet warm and dry. When outside, try to avoid sweating, as damp clothing can actually make you feel colder.
In addition to dressing warmly, it's also important to take steps to protect your home from the cold. This means sealing any drafts around windows and doors, insulating pipes to prevent them from freezing, and keeping your thermostat set to at least 68 degrees Fahrenheit (20 degrees Celsius). If you have a fireplace or wood stove, make sure it's cleaned and inspected before use to prevent fires and carbon monoxide poisoning.
If you need to travel during frigid weather conditions, it's important to take extra precautions. This means checking road conditions before you leave, driving slowly and cautiously, and keeping an emergency kit in your car with blankets, food, and water. If you become stranded, stay in your vehicle and call for help. Avoid walking in the snow or ice, as this can lead to slips and falls.

What Does Wind Chill Mean?
Wind chill is another term used by weather apps to describe how cold it feels outside. It takes into account the effect of wind on our body's rate of heat loss. The faster the wind blows, the colder it feels, even if the temperature remains the same. For example, if the temperature is 10°F, but the wind is blowing at 20 mph, it will feel like -10°F due to wind chill.

The Effects of Cold Weather on the Human Body
When exposed to frigid temperatures, the human body's natural response is to conserve heat, which can lead to several physical effects. Hypothermia, frostbite, and chilblains are some of the common risks associated with prolonged exposure to cold temperatures. Hypothermia occurs when the body's core temperature drops below 95 degrees Fahrenheit, leading to symptoms like shivering, confusion, and fatigue. Frostbite, on the other hand, is a condition where body tissues freeze due to extreme cold, resulting in numbness, tingling, and even tissue damage. Chilblains are painful inflammation of the skin caused by exposure to cold and damp conditions.
How to Dress Appropriately for Frigid Temperatures
To prevent cold-related illnesses, it's crucial to dress appropriately for frigid temperatures. Dressing in layers is the key to staying warm as it traps heat between each layer. The first layer should be moisture-wicking to keep sweat away from the body, followed by a thermal layer for insulation, and a waterproof outer layer to protect against wind and snow. Wearing a hat, gloves, and scarf is also recommended as these areas are prone to heat loss.

The Impact of Frigid Temps on Infrastructure and Transportation
Frigid temperatures can have severe impacts on infrastructure and transportation. Roads and highways can become icy and dangerous, leading to accidents and traffic jams. Airports may experience flight cancellations and delays due to frozen runways and equipment malfunctions. Water pipes can burst due to freezing temperatures, causing extensive damage to homes and buildings. Public transportation may also be disrupted, affecting commuters and travelers.

How Frigid Temps Affect Wildlife and Nature
Frigid temperatures can have significant impacts on wildlife and nature. Animals adapt to cold weather by growing thicker fur or hibernating to conserve energy. However, prolonged exposure to extreme cold can be fatal, leading to hypothermia or starvation. Plants can also suffer from frost damage, causing leaves and stems to wither and die. Additionally, frozen lakes and ponds can negatively impact aquatic life, disrupting their habitat and food sources.

If you must drive during frigid temperatures, it's essential to take extra precautions to ensure your safety. You should always check your car's battery and make sure it's fully charged, as cold temperatures can drain the battery quickly. You should also make sure your car has proper antifreeze levels and that your tires are inflated correctly. Additionally, you should avoid driving in hazardous conditions and always let someone know your route and expected arrival time.
